2. Malware and Viruses

This is the most common danger. Piracy sites are notorious breeding grounds for malware. When you click a "Download" button on Afimywap.in, you might inadvertently download a virus, trojan, or ransomware onto your device. This can lead to: Searching for "Afimywap

5. MX Player

Originally a video player app, MX Player has evolved into a free streaming platform. It offers a wide range of TV shows and movies without a subscription fee (ad-supported).

2. Typical User Journey

  1. Landing Page – A carousel of “New Releases” and a grid of genre blocks.
  2. Search/Filtering – Users can type a movie name or browse by genre, year, or language.
  3. Selection – Clicking a title opens a page with a brief synopsis, cast list, and a set of streaming links.
  4. Playback – The video loads in an embedded player (often powered by third‑party streaming hosts). Playback may start immediately, but buffering or pop‑ups are common.
  5. Download (Optional) – Some entries show a “Download” button that redirects to an external file‑hosting service.
